All Categories
Featured
Table of Contents
I have attempted to pass meetings at FAANG firms 3 times. Each time, I increased the quantity of time I invested preparing for the interview.
Luck is a vital aspect of any kind of interview. It's like a video game of Baldur's Entrance 3 where every time you roll the die, you could have a vital fail and stop working any possible meeting.
Perhaps they have actually currently chosen an additional prospect and your meeting is just a part of the process which they can not miss. Rejection is a typical part of the meeting procedure.
You can discover something new about yourself, your abilities, and your knowledge. This aids you boost on your own and your skills, which enhances your chances of passing the next meeting. Prep work is a vital aspect for passing the interview process at a high degree in leading business. I am nearly specific that the typical FAANG engineer that has helped even more than ten years can not pass the interview process of their firm without preparation.
In among my previous business, I was an interviewer for four years with greater than 200 meetings. I typically asked candidates about their preparations, algorithms, and LeetCode problems. I used this expertise to adjust the first task for a candidate. In truth, if a candidate did not prepare for the meeting, they had a tiny chance to pass the interview on a tool+ level, even if they had one decade of experience.
It is better to prepare for the meeting. As a component of preparation, it is crucial to understand the needs of companies.
Previously, I read that an excellent level of English is not important for the interview procedure. Yes, you have a possibility to pass the interview with poor English, yet you substantially reduce your possibility to pass it.
All of this calls for communication and the capability to recognize what the recruiter claims. When, I had a problem with a task that used the word "create" in its description.
Can you comprehend this assistance? Actually, it is a 35-minute presentation. The core component of this interview is your ability to present your idea to the recruiter. If the recruiter understands your ideas, and you find the major case, you will certainly pass the meeting. Also, existing on your own. You need to be able to discuss your experience, your jobs, your group, and so on.
One business did not use me a job since I occasionally stammered in my responses to the manager. I passed all various other meetings in this business with great feedback, yet the manager had not been certain if I would communicate successfully in a group. On the whole, your English level might develop problems for you and for the recruiter:: For you - you invest a great deal of power talking.
For the recruiter - they spend additional energy to understand you, and when they can not recognize you, they could choose that you are not ideal for that function (programming interview questions). What benefit me: A whole lot of sessions with my English educator. I have actually had 2-3 sessions weekly for the last 5 years
An English instructor can additionally help you with the behavioral part of the interview. It's worth investing money on a good microphone because the job interviewer will certainly spend much less power on recognizing you.
Business are different. I can divide them right into at the very least 3 degrees (it isn't a total list): Level 1 - Big technology business like Meta, Google, Apple, and Microsoft.
Level 2 - Smaller firms that have a good product and pay well. However normally they have fewer employment opportunities and a less fully grown brand. Level 3 - Small great firms that do not pay as much as huge technology. Level 4 - Generally startups and companies where IT is not a concern.
Because the most amount of people try to pass interviews in levels 1 and 2, they have lots of people intending to be interviewed. Consequently, they enhance the intricacy of their interview to filter people. Degrees 3-4 typically do not have complicated meetings, and the process may have just 1-2 actions.
They have coding sections where they expect you to create a for loop and carry out easy operations like increasing or multiplying numbers. Every time, I was puzzled at initially due to the fact that I really did not expect it to be so simple. software developer prep.
It is fascinating to note that different companies have different listings of things. One business anticipates you to cover all edge situations in your code, while an additional anticipates you to drive system style meetings.
Level 3 and 4 - typically, they do not have additional products for the interview, and it is hard to find experience from other candidates. In my experience, I have actually had meeting processes for three different roles: Frontend role, Backend function, and Full-stack duty.
Table of Contents
Latest Posts
What should I know before enrolling in System Design Prep?
Who has the best customer service for Tech Interview Coaching?
What does a basic Algorithm Training program include?
More
Latest Posts
What should I know before enrolling in System Design Prep?
Who has the best customer service for Tech Interview Coaching?
What does a basic Algorithm Training program include?